Kitchen Remodel

An average kitchen remodel will repay more than a premium restoration. According to Improvement publication's Expense Vs. Value Record, a significant kitchen area remodel costs $68,490 as well as homeowners recoup $40,127, which is 58.6 percent. An upscale kitchen area remodel sets you back $135,547, with a 53.9 percent ROI. Cost to renovate a kitchen area varies considerably by region. In what order should I remodel my kitchen?

1. Tear Out and Demolition. The first step of any kitchen remodel is tear out and demolition.

2. Rough-In Work Including Framing and Plumbing.

3. Professional Inspection.

4. Finishing the Walls.

5. Install Doors and Windows.

6. Time for Cabinets and Plumbing Fixtures.

7. Bring in New Appliances.

8. Install New Flooring.

How do you fill the gap between kitchen cabinets and ceiling?

Fill in the space with trim

If the gap between your upper cabinets and the ceiling isn't particularly large, you can fill it in with trim running along the top of your upper cabinets. This makes for a cohesive, built-in look, and a lot less potential for collecting dust.

Service providers despise tough target dates, and unless they're desperate will certainly reject work that have fines for missing out on deadlines. The majority of the moment, you can encourage points to relocate a little quicker by just speaking to them routinely, asking about what's taking place, and the reason for any type of delays. You may figure out it's not really the professional's fault, yet just that they couldn't arrange the city inspector until following week. The very best way to make sure they end up in a timely manner is to specify as large a final payment as you can, that they'll just get once the job is done.
